HRC export price increases sharply in Brazil

Wednesday, 06 March 2019 21:32:36 (GMT+3)   |   Sao Paulo
       

Brazilian producers are negotiating HRC for export to South American countries in price range of $580/mt to $600/mt, against a range of $530/mt to $560/mt last week, FOB conditions for the basic commercial grades, a local exporter told SteelOrbis.

The source mentioned that a combination of factors, including production costs, is driving prices in an uptrend that is likely to result in more price increases in the short term.

Preliminary numbers from the country’s customs authorities point to a 30 percent decline in February from the 86,400 mt of HRC exported from Brazil in January.
